Satisfy your sweet tooth at Gene and Boots Candies, in Perryopolis, which dates back to 1930.
Breathe in the sweet aroma of chocolate and sugary candy when you walk through the front door of the candy shop that sells everything from sugar free chocolate to old-fashioned candy.
